Every Friday my students have game time. I have noticed week after week that many of my kids fight over the few dollar store chess sets that I own. One day I noticed a beautiful chess set in my friend Sheri's classroom. We had a discussion about how awesome a game chess is and how much it can teach children. She reminded me of a movie called "Searching for Bobby Fischer" and how chess changed Bobby's life. I decided to show my class that movie and their interest in chess grew even more! Watching my students get so excited about something that didn't involve fighting or video games was all I needed to become inspired to write this proposal. What I would like to provide my students with would be weekly chess game time where they will be able to play against each other using their logic, patience and ability to follow rules. It would be amazing if they could play with nice chess sets.
Currently I am teaching 4th grade for Chicago Public Schools. The area I teach in has provided me with many learning experiences. My school's population is 95% Hispanic, most students coming from non English speaking homes. In addition, my school has a 98% free lunch population. The students who attend this school come from very challenging home life.
The materials that I am requesting in this proposal include 30 chess sets (weighted), boards + bags, 30 copies of "101 Questions on How to Play Chess?, 30 copies of "Checkmate! My First Chess Book", and finally a copy of the DVD "Searching for Bobby Fischer". This would be for my class of 27. I am also hoping that once the students learn the game better they will be able to teach and share materials with other classes.
I realize this is a huge favor to ask for, but the excitement my students get from playing chess lets me know it's all worth it. I am hopeful that as they become more interested in chess they will make it a permanent hobby of theirs. I hope that you are able to see the value of this game the way my students and I do.
